在数字艺术和设计领域,渲染是至关重要的一环。它决定了图像和动画的最终呈现效果。然而,渲染过程往往耗时较长,让人焦急等待。今天,就让我来为大家揭秘一些快速渲染的技巧,帮助你轻松提升渲染效率,告别等待烦恼。
1. 选择合适的渲染引擎
渲染引擎是渲染过程的核心,选择一款适合自己需求的渲染引擎至关重要。以下是一些常见的渲染引擎:
- V-Ray:适用于各种场景,渲染速度快,质量高。
- Arnold:支持全局照明,渲染效果逼真。
- Unreal Engine:实时渲染,适用于游戏开发和动画制作。
- Blender:开源免费,功能强大,适合初学者和爱好者。
选择合适的渲染引擎,可以大大提高渲染效率。
2. 优化场景设置
在渲染之前,对场景进行优化可以减少渲染时间。以下是一些优化方法:
- 减少模型数量:合并模型,减少渲染计算量。
- 降低模型细节:适当降低模型面数,减少渲染计算量。
- 调整灯光和材质:优化灯光和材质,减少渲染计算量。
- 使用缓存:将常用的灯光和材质缓存起来,提高渲染速度。
3. 利用硬件加速
现代显卡拥有强大的计算能力,可以加速渲染过程。以下是一些利用硬件加速的方法:
- 开启硬件加速:在渲染引擎中开启硬件加速功能。
- 使用CUDA和OpenCL:利用显卡的CUDA和OpenCL技术加速渲染。
- 使用NVIDIA RTX平台:RTX平台支持光线追踪,渲染速度更快。
4. 调整渲染参数
渲染参数设置对渲染速度和效果有很大影响。以下是一些调整渲染参数的方法:
- 降低采样率:适当降低采样率,提高渲染速度。
- 使用预计算的全局照明:预计算全局照明,提高渲染速度。
- 使用光线追踪:根据需要选择光线追踪模式,平衡渲染速度和效果。
5. 使用云渲染
云渲染是一种将渲染任务分发到云端的服务,可以大大提高渲染速度。以下是一些云渲染平台:
- Renderbus:提供多种渲染引擎,支持实时渲染。
- CloudRender:提供高性能渲染服务,支持多种渲染引擎。
- Pixar in the Cloud:提供高性能渲染服务,支持 Pixar 的 RenderMan 引擎。
6. 优化渲染队列
渲染队列是渲染任务的执行顺序,优化渲染队列可以加快渲染速度。以下是一些优化方法:
- 合并任务:将多个渲染任务合并成一个,减少任务切换时间。
- 调整任务优先级:根据需要调整任务优先级,优先渲染重要任务。
- 使用批处理:将多个渲染任务批量处理,提高渲染效率。
通过以上技巧,相信你能够轻松提升渲染效率,告别等待烦恼。在数字艺术和设计领域,高效渲染将让你的作品更加出色。
